- An admin can add leave on behalf of any doctor.
- A doctor with a linked account can submit their own request from My Leaves.

Submit a request as a doctor
If you have a linked PlanMyRounds account, you can request your own leave:- Go to My Leaves in the sidebar.
- Select Add Leave.
- Fill in the same fields described above and submit.
Mark shifts to avoid
In the same form there is a separate section called Shifts to Avoid. Use this for dates when a doctor would prefer not to be on duty but isn’t strictly unavailable — for example, a family event or a study day. Select a date range and a shift type, then select Add Shift to Avoid before submitting.What happens after you submit
Your request appears under Leave Applications with a Pending status.- An admin reviews it and either approves or rejects the request.
- Once approved, those dates are automatically excluded from future duty assignments.
- If plans change before review, the request can be cancelled.
